Abstract:Aimed at the requirement of digital precision analysis and tolerance design for the machine tool system, a method of computer aided tolerance analysis and design was proposed. Based on defining the system-oriented tolerance semantics on geometry element, tolerance mathematical models of several basic geometry surfaces were inferred. The restrictions of geometry surface on 6-DOF were included in the model, and were expressed in the form of homogeneous coordinates transformation matrix, so as to be easily compatible to the error model of machine tool. The demonstrations about forecasting method of tolerance control effect are given finally.
